Transaction 17ea4be72e70362256399ab886a345bd355afdefd6143f91ddbebca862e20bb5
1 Input
1 Output
-
17ea4be72e70362256399ab886a345bd355afdefd6143f91ddbebca862e20bb5:0
- value
- 122399669
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d2d18ce757bc7d9368b204d2876f59271c5d2897 OP_EQUAL
- address
- 3LuirePpqwycQuKSBp4cAK4Z44x2ufUQH3